Best practice session: Working with Children and Young People in Performance Music Education

A complete video of the session for composers, Music Generation musicians and those interested in working with composers in the context of performance music education across Ireland held in CMC on Tuesday, 2 February 2016.
 
The aim of the session was to learn more about the residency-type composition projects that Music Education Partnerships around the country are developing and to gain understanding about the work opportunities these projects present for composers.
 
The session was held by CMC with Music Generation, and included the following speakers and presentations:
  • Karen Hennessy, Promotion and Development Manager,The Contemporary Music Centre  
  • Rosaleen Molloy, National Director, Music Generation
  • Eve O’Kelly – Programme Manager, Music Generation/Arts Council Partnership: Overview – Engaging with children and young people in Performance Music Education contexts.
  • Case Study One – Rhona McGrath (Coordinator, Music Generation Sligo) – Music Generation Sligo’s work with composer Brian Irvine
  • Case Study Two – Elaine Agnew (Composer) – Music Generation Wicklow / Foundation Level Programme
  • Chaired panel to discuss: Best Practice – The Way Forward: Pit falls / Experiences with Q & A
